About the position

The Production Forklift Operator at Premium Waters is a vital role within the warehouse department, responsible for ensuring the efficient handling of goods and materials. This position reports directly to the Warehouse Manager and is classified as non-exempt under the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A). The operator will be tasked with receiving incoming goods, preparing products for shipment, and loading trucks, all while adhering to safety and quality standards. The role requires a high school diploma or equivalent, along with previous forklift experience, and certification is preferred. The operator must be able to work a flexible schedule as needed, demonstrating basic reading, writing, and math skills to perform their duties effectively. In this role, the operator will unload trucks, examine incoming goods, and sign for them, noting any discrepancies. They will review bills of lading to determine shipping requirements and stage products and supplies before trucks arrive. This includes restacking damaged or partial pallets as necessary. The operator will load trucks using a forklift and by hand when required, while also maintaining a clean and organized warehouse environment. Effective communication with shipping personnel and shift supervisors is essential to address any problems or product information needs. The operator must understand and perform proper pallet tagging and lot number recording procedures, ensuring compliance with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P) and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) requirements while on the production floor. The operator will be expected to follow standard operating procedures, including conducting quality checks and adhering to food safety and quality objectives as outlined by the Safe Quality Food (SQF) System.
